I'm not sure if this is specific to the Android version (Samsung Epic 4G), but playability since version 3.0 is pretty awful.
I understand that we are supposed to be wowed by the fact that the windmill blades now rotate, that there are buzzards flying backwards around our cities, that there are moving flames for the news, and flapping flag for the battle field, but it means nothing if basic game play is poor.
This release has far worse game play.
The first release, which did not have a working city list for fortified points and oases, wasn't even at the level of a beta release. It was early alpha.
With app version 3.0.1, we are now at early beta.
The problems (which have already been posted to the Bugs section by other people, this is intended to be a path forward):
- Network timeouts, whether using 3G, 4G, or WiFi, are far more common.
- Commands given on a round in battle are not reflected until the END of that round, meaning that you cannot catch and correct mistakes.
- Withdraw from battle with low levels of coins (I ran into this at 17 coins) will not work.
- Unsuccessful hunts are now over half of the results. (If this is a change in the game, as opposed to a glitch, this complaint is moot)
- I need to restart the game to show troops in my city after they have been called back from a hunt almost all the time, and frequently when returning from battle, or when they have been called back from a fortified point or oasis.
- I need to restart the game frequently to update despoil resources.
Additionally, some of your graphic decisions are just awful: The new color for the crop oasis makes it almost impossible to read the level, white on pale yellow, is not readable.
So here are some suggestions for the future:
- Set up a beta server, and let people on different operating systems run proposed updates to spot problems. There would be a lot of people who would be willing to put some time in on the beta server to get a preview of updates.
- Place a greater focus on reliability and game play, as opposed to new features or graphics.
- Make sure that your development process takes a careful look at how different smart phone OSes work, because my sense from reading the forums is that Android is far more problematic than iOS.
- Create a low resolution version for those of us who don't care about having vultures circling our cities, and don't want the battery drain of the whiz bang graphics..
